|
This category is for software written in Smalltalk (Smalltalk code), or software written to work intimately with Smalltalk systems and/or code, except for compilers and environments, which have their own category.
|
|
|
1. |
Seaside
-
Framework to make sophisticated, highly interactive, dynamic web applications in Smalltalk quickly, reusably, maintainably, via abstractions layered over HTTP and HTML. Descriptions, downloads, tutorials, video, documents.
|
|
|
2. |
AIDA/Web
-
Open Source, Smalltalk Web application server: web server and framework for dynamic Internet/Intranet applications, in pure VisualWorks.
|
|
|
3. |
CodeCrawler
-
Language independent (Ada, C++, COBOL, Java, Smalltalk) reverse engineering tool, combines metrics, software visualization; based on Moose implementation of FAMIX metamodel, coded in VisualWorks Smalltalk. [free non-commercial use]
|
|
|
4. |
Eiffel-like Assertions and Private Methods in Smalltalk
-
Assertions are considered one of the more useful and advanced aspects of Eiffel, and they are simple to implement.
|
|
|
5. |
John Brant's Page
-
Program information and downloads: refactoring browser, HotDraw, Smalltalk recorder, progress (percent) widgets, method wrappers, image stripper, test manager, Caterpillar business model.
|
|
|
6. |
Jun
-
Easy to use, VisualWorks Smalltalk-based, OO, high level, application framework and 3D graphics library, supports geometry and topology shape manipulation. With references. [Open Source, GPL]
|
|
|
7. |
Jun for Smalltalk
-
3D Graphics Library with topology and geometry, OpenGL graphics layer for Smalltalk, coded in VisualWorks. [Open Source, GPL]
|
|
|
8. |
Mission Software, Inc.
-
Smalltalk/JVM, Smalltalk compiler for the Java virtual machine, lets Smalltalk run on any JVM, makes 100% Java class files. Business OS, easy, scalable, distributed application development with VisualAge Smalltalk.
|
|
|
9. |
SmallInterfaces
-
Smalltalk extension, introduced the notion of interface in Smalltalk, first developed by Benny Sadeh. Allows limiting variable types.
|
|
|